An electronic device comprising numerous these components is called “integrated … WebWafer. A wafer is a physical unit used for manufacturing semiconductor devices. In general, it is made by slicing a silicon ingot (a cylindrical mass) into disk-shaped pieces of about 0.5mm to 1mm thick. Usually, silicon wafers with a 5-inch (125mm) diameter, 8-inch (200mm) diameter and 12-inch (300mm) diameter are used. profane wordle

In electronics, a wafer (also called a slice or substrate) is a thin slice of semiconductor, such as a crystalline silicon (c-Si), used for the fabrication of integrated circuits and, in photovoltaics, to manufacture solar cells.
